How many ways can you vary the introduction of a personal essay?

There are infinite ways to vary the introduction of a personal essay, as creativity and the nature of your story are the only limitations. However, here are some common and effective strategies:

1. Start with a Hook:

* Anecdote: A short, captivating story related to your main theme.

* Quote: A relevant quote that sparks the reader's interest.

* Question: A thought-provoking question that engages the reader.

* Statistic or Fact: A surprising or intriguing piece of information.

* Sensory Detail: A vivid description that appeals to the senses.

* Humorous Observation: A witty remark that catches the reader's attention.

2. Establish the Tone and Theme:

* Direct Statement: Clearly state your main idea or purpose.

* Reflective Statement: Share a personal observation or insight.

* Contrasting Ideas: Introduce opposing viewpoints to create tension.

* Historical Context: Provide background information to set the stage.

3. Build Curiosity:

* Mysterious Statement: Leave the reader wondering what will happen next.

* Intriguing Hint: Tease the main topic without revealing too much.

* Unexpected Twist: Introduce an unexpected element or contradiction.

4. Connect with the Reader:

* Personal Address: Use "you" to create a sense of intimacy.

* Shared Experience: Relate to a common human experience.

* Emotional Appeal: Evoke empathy or understanding.

5. Consider the Structure:

* In Medias Res: Begin in the middle of the action.

* Flashback: Start with a memory that connects to the present.

* Reverse Chronology: Start with the end and work backward.

Important Tips:

* Keep it brief and engaging: The introduction should be concise and grab the reader's attention.

* Avoid clichés and overly-generalized statements: Be specific and authentic.

* Connect to the main idea: The introduction should clearly lead to the essay's central theme.

* Write and rewrite: Experiment with different introductions until you find one that works best.

Ultimately, the best way to vary your introduction is to consider your unique story and the impact you want to create. Experiment with different approaches and find what feels most compelling and authentic for you.
